1. The "Standard Kennel" Reality (The Isolation Model)

Most traditional kennels—whether at a vet’s office or a big chain store—operate on a "containment" model. Their goal is to keep the dog safe, fed, and contained until you return.

The Typical Day at a "Standard" Kennel:

  • Confinement: Dogs spend the vast majority of their day (20+ hours) inside a crate, a chain-link run, or a small plexiglass room.

  • Isolation: There is rarely a playground. Dogs do not interact with other dogs. They can hear them barking, but they cannot meet them, which often leads to "barrier frustration" and high anxiety.

  • Minimal Human Contact: Staff members are there to clean and feed. Interaction is usually limited to a quick leash walk for a bathroom break, 3-4 times a day.

  • The Result: A dog that comes home safe, but potentially stressed, hoarse from barking, or smelling like a crate.

3. The "Why" Behind the Price Difference

We know that a luxury resort is a bigger investment than a standard kennel. But that price difference isn't for "fancy chandeliers"—it’s for Staff and Safety.

  • Kennels are cheap because one person can "store" 40 dogs in cages. They just need to feed them and hose down the runs.

  • Resorts cost more because we maintain a strict Staff-to-Dog Ratio. We pay trained professionals to be on the floor, managing play and ensuring safety every single minute.

You are not paying for "storage." You are paying for supervised childcare.
